Claims
- 1. A fiber-reinforced structural foamed article comprising: a foamed resin and from about 1 wt. % to about 50 wt. % of discrete glass fiber filaments of staple length, said article having a low density core and a high density integral skin and said fiber filaments being randomly oriented and distributed throughout the foamed article, the weight ratio of fiber to foamed resin and integral skin being substantially uniform throughout.
- 2. The foam of claim 1 wherein the core density ranges from about 1 to 3 lbs./ft..sup.3 and the skin density ranges from about 30 to 60 lbs./ft..sup.3.
- 3. The fiber-reinforced foam of claim 1 wherein said foam is a polyurethane foam.
